Hypertension is the most typical preventable cause of cardiovascular disease. Home blood strain monitoring (HBPM) is a self-monitoring tool that may be incorporated into the care for patients with hypertension and is beneficial by major guidelines. A growing body of proof supports the advantages of patient HBPM in contrast with workplace-based monitoring: these embrace improved management of BP, prognosis of white-coat hypertension and prediction of cardiovascular threat. Furthermore, HBPM is cheaper and BloodVitals SPO2 device simpler to perform than 24-hour ambulatory BP monitoring (ABPM). All HBPM gadgets require validation, however, as inaccurate readings have been present in a excessive proportion of displays. Office BP measurement is associated with a number of disadvantages. A examine wherein repeated BP measurements had been made over a 2-week period under analysis examine circumstances found variations of as much as 30 mmHg with no remedy changes. A latest observational examine required primary care physicians (PCPs) to measure BP on 10 volunteers. Two trained research assistants repeated the measures instantly after the PCPs.
The PCPs were then randomised to receive detailed training documentation on standardised BP measurement (group 1) or information about high BP (group 2). The BP measurements had been repeated a couple of weeks later and the PCPs’ measurements in contrast with the common worth of four measurements by the analysis assistants (gold standard). At baseline, the mean BP variations between PCPs and the gold customary have been 23.Zero mmHg for systolic and 15.Three mmHg for diastolic BP. Following PCP coaching, BloodVitals test the imply difference remained excessive (group 1: 22.Three mmHg and BloodVitals test 14.4 mmHg; group 2: 25.3 mmHg and 17.0 mmHg). On account of the inaccuracy of the BP measurement, 24-32 % of volunteers were misdiagnosed as having systolic hypertension and 15-21 % as having diastolic hypertension. Two different applied sciences can be found for measuring out-of-workplace BP. Ambulatory BP monitoring (ABPM) gadgets are worn by patients over a 24-hour period with a number of measurements and are thought-about the gold customary for BP measurement. It also has the advantage of measuring nocturnal BP and due to this fact permitting the detection of an attenuated dip during the night time.
